We are planning to migrate oracle Db to MaxDB. The systems are non-unicode systems. So to we have to also make unicode conversion.
I am confused with how to carry the both activities together. Please give inputs. If some one has done this migration kindly tell share your experience.

You have to perform SAP Heterogeneous System copy (SAP Standard Source export and target Import) along with Unicode Migration. Refer the SAP system copy guide

In fact, the SAP system Migration (heterogeneous copy) and Unicode conversion is achieved by doing an export and import of the system. In your case you can get it done in one step. Read the guides for Unicode conversion. A certified migration consultant is mandatory for the system migration.

Please check SUM document to do this activity combine
2197897 - Central Note - Software Update Manager 1.0 SP16 [lmt_007]
928729 - Combined Upgrade & Unicode Conversion (CU&UC)
You can check this if it allow you in your case (depend on release of your system)
